July 25th, 2024The highly anticipated Sotheby's flagship gallery will officially open this Saturday (27 July) to mark a new chapter in Hong Kong's luxury landmark Landmark Chater with a series of extraordinary exhibitions, experiences and performances in a newly designed space. More than 100 rare and iconic items will be on display at the 24,000-square-foot, two-storey retail space. There is a museum-level exhibition space on the ground floor, bringing visitors an immersive viewing experience; On the ground floor is Sotheby's Salon, which aims to provide the ultimate retail experience across nearly 20 categories. The flagship gallery is well-connected and will see more than 1.3 million visitors per month.

Sotheby's forward-thinking vision fits perfectly with the bold and innovative design concept of Netherlands architectural planning firm MVRDV in Rotterdam, the Netherlands, to create an immersive gallery space that pushes the boundaries of traditional exhibition spaces.

The journey begins at Sotheby's Salon on the ground floor, bringing art and luxury retail to a whole new level. Designed to cater to today's multi-disciplinary collecting trend, the space is divided into seven salons in five zones, showcasing more than 200 pieces from around the world spanning 80 million years of civilization, ranging from HK$5,000 to HK$50 million for immediate collection.

Each salon has its own unique curation, condensing the wisdom and aesthetic perspectives of different worlds, presenting a surprising cross-border collision. It includes dinosaur fossils, jewelry, African art, sneakers, classical Western drawings and designs to cater to the diverse tastes of today's collectors. The flagship gallery features an open-plan design with a penetrating space and a spacious, light-filled glass porch that seamlessly connects the existing stand-alone shops and embellishes them with epic art. Sotheby's classic blue and gold tones are used throughout the salons on the first floor.

A staircase that acts as a transition leads visitors to the basement level of the gallery, from the hustle and bustle of the city to the hidden exhibition area. Compared with the bright and open design on the first floor, the underground presents a magnificent spatial secret, echoing the Taoist concept of change. Inspired by the stone offering stones, which are revered by Chinese culture, the underground space emphasizes the concept of balance, continuous adaptation and change between man and nature, which coincides with the concept of ecological and environmental protection that is valued in contemporary society. The stone offering embodies Taoist thought and is the inspiration for this immersive space, which connects the past and the present. The Grotto Gallery is centrally flanked by the Pantheon and Sanctum galleries, each decorated in deep burgundy and charcoal wood. The building is 6 meters high, and the ceiling is staggered, creating a delicate valley on the stone, with sudden ups and downs. The three spaces will host museum-quality exhibitions, art performances, and previews of major auctions.

"Bodhi: Treasures of Buddhist Art" will showcase masterpieces of Buddhist statues at the Grotto and Pantheon galleries on the basement floor, tracing the development of Buddhist art. Located next to the Grotto Gallery, the most intimate gallery on this floor will be the Sanctum Gallery, which presents "Ice: Two Treasures on Loan from the Long Museum", two masterpieces from a millennium apart, Ger·hard Richter's Iceberg and the Northern Song Dynasty Ru kiln azure glaze. This Ruguan kiln brush glaze is like condensation, ice cracked and clear, is undoubtedly the rarest and highest price porcelain ever. Sotheby's will also be showcasing Banksy's famous self-destructive Girl Without Balloons, considered one of the most important works of art of the early 21st century.

Founded in 1744, Sotheby's is the world's leading platform for art and luxury. Sotheby's is committed to promoting art appreciation and preservation through its innovative approach to art and rare collectibles through auctions, private sales and retail services. Sotheby's global sales platform is backed by industry-leading technology platforms and a team of experts in 40 countries across 70 collections, including contemporary art, modern and impressionist art, Western classical art, Chinese art, jewelry, watches, spirits and spirits, interior decoration, and automotive and real estate.
